There is a common mis-conception that this river changes names at the Kansas-Missouri border. refuge and is not available for public use. It rises near Eskridge, Kansas, and flows nearly 220 miles (355 km) eastward into Missouri, where it joins the Little Osage River to form the Osage River. State: Missouri: River: Marais des Cygnes River: Notes: This river is strictly the meandering, historical river channel. The more detailed essays can be found under Marais des Cygnes River on this website's sidebar category… Please refer to the appropriate style manual or other sources if you have any questions. The Bates County Drainage Ditch is the channelized portion of this river and it's treated as a separate waterway. It flows in a generally easterly direction across Osage and Franklin counties, cutting off the southwest corner of Miami and the northeast corner of Linn before entering Missouri. Some of which are native tallgrass prairies; an ecosystem in decline. The Marais des Cygnes has been subject to heavy flooding several times (1951, 1965, 1986, and 1998). THE Marais des Cygnes river rises in the northeast part of Lyon county, being formed by the junction of One Hundred and Forty-two and Elk creeks. Comment dire Marais Des Cygnes River Anglais? On May 19, 1858, approximately 30 men led by Charles Hamilton, a Georgian native and proslavery leader, crossed into the Kansas Territory from Missouri. After rallying a party of 25 men in Missouri, Hamilton returned to the Marais des Cygnes River Valley, robbing and taking prisoner any men suspected of antislavery sentiments. Omissions? Meaning “marsh of the swans” in French, the river was named by French trappers who noted the river’s abundant waterfowl.
